The Winterberry Gaultheria is a compact, evergreen plant prized for its glossy green foliage and bright red berries that add a cheerful, festive touch during the holiday season. Also known as Gaultheria procumbens or wintergreen, this plant brings natural beauty and subtle fragrance to indoor arrangements and seasonal decor. While it can be grown outdoors in milder climates, in our region it is best enjoyed as a temporary indoor accent during the colder months. The Winterberry Gaultheria prefers cool, bright conditions and consistently moist, acidic soil. It is generally low-maintenance and resistant to common pests. Mist occasionally during dry indoor months to help preserve its foliage and vibrant berries.

Light Requirements
Prefers bright, indirect light. Can tolerate partial shade. Avoid direct sun, which may scorch leaves.
Water Requirements
Keep soil consistently moist but not soggy. Use acidic, well-draining soil. Do not let the soil completely dry out.
Toxicity
Mildly toxic if ingested in large quantities. Berries and leaves may cause stomach upset. Keep out of reach of pets and small children.
